To level your lawn as well as improve the drainage and root growth of your grass with no chemical additives use J. Arthur Bowers Lawn Dressing. Made from a fine blend of silver sand sterilised loam peat and perlite you simply brush the dressing over your lawn in spring or autumn and let the worms incorporate it into the soil. For compacted lawns the dressing can be brushed into aeration holes. Bare or sparse patches in your lawn can be reseeded in April when the soil is moist. This Lawn Dressing will improve the texture of the top layer of soil thus encouraging healthy root growth.Capacity: 25L will cover 25m

Position: full sun or partial shade Soil: moist, well-drained, moderately fertile, humus-rich soil Rate of growth: fast-growing Flowering period: June to October Hardiness: fully hardy Winner of RHS Chelsea plant of the year 2014, this stunning new hydrangea can flower on both new and old wood, so it has a very long period of interest. The petals of the sterile, double flowers have a deep rose margin, creating a picotee effect with the creamy white centre. They look dazzling against the backdrop of lush green foliage, which takes on burgundy overtones in spring and autumn. Garden care: Leave the old flower heads in place through the winter. As the new shoots start to emerge in spring cut back a third to a quarter of the previous seasons flowering stems to the base and cut back the remaining flower heads to the first pair of buds.

Position: full sun or partial shade Soil: any moist, well-drained soil, including chalky Rate of growth: slow-growing Flowering period: August to September Hardiness: fully hardy A smaller version of the bull bay, this evergreen shrub is ideal for smaller gardens- or for training against a courtyard wall. It has an upright habit and throughout the year, the branches are clothed with 12cm long dark green leaves that have a furry, rusty orange underside. This becomes quite an attractive feature as the tree matures and is viewed from beneath. It’s when the creamy white late summer flowers appear however that these impressive plants are at their best. Garden care: Plant in a sheltered spot, away from strong winds. Requires minimal pruning. Remove any broken, diseased or crossing branches in spring. The best time to plant is in April, adding plenty of peat to the planting hole, in a sheltered spot. Mulch in spring with manure or leafmould, especially on dry soils.

A 20mm black PVC base is included to give your greenhouse a damp barrier. 10 Year manufacturer’s guarantee!ThermoWood® is a new type of timber which has been heat treated up to 215°C to remove excess moisture and resin from the wood, crystallising natural substances which may cause the wood to degrade over time. This helps to prevent rot damage and warping, making the timber stronger overall and increasing durability and colour.

These three rhubarb varieties are ideal for beginners and collection contains 3 plants (1 of each variety) suppled in 3 litre pots:Stockbridge Arrow (Early maincrop) – Up to 6lb of sticks per plant! With its good deep red colour, arrow-shaped leaves and high quality, thick stems (up to 60cm [2′] long when forced), this is an excellent variety. Yorkshire bred, it produces a heavy crop with very few thin or waste sticks. Harvest February-April.Victoria (Late maincrop) – A reliably heavy cropper. Released in 1837, the year of succession to the throne of Queen Victoria, this easy to grow old favourite was specially bred for forcing in the sheds. The greenish-pink stems have tender flesh with an excellent balance of sweetness and acidity. Harvest April-May.Timperley Early (Early maincrop) – Capable of outdoor production from February (when its very expensive to buy in the supermarket) right through to October. Produces thinner sticks than Stockbridge Arrow, which are part coloured and deliciously tart flavoured. An attractive perennial for the flower or veg garden and very versatile in the kitchen!Potted Plants – With potted plants you have well established crowns that from next year will produce plentiful crops.
